Actor Joe E.
Tata, who played Nat, the owner of the diner "Pitch Pit" in the hit series "Beverly Hills 90210" passed away at the age of 85. The actor Ian Ziering, who played Steve in the same series, announced his death on Instagram and paid tribute to him: "He was one of the most Glad I ever worked with them. He was generous with his wisdom and kindness. Even though Pitch Pete was part of the set of Beverly Hills 90210, it sometimes felt like it was the backdrop for Tata's show. He was in the background in many scenes, but he was a driving force, mostly For us, in internalizing the gift that 90210 was for all of us. The pleasant memories of him will always be in my heart. My condolences to his family and friends and everyone he was dear to. Rest in peace Joey."

Tata was born in New York.
He started acting in the seventies and, among other things, played in many series.
However, he gained worldwide fame when he played Nat, the owner of the Peach Pit, in the series that took the world by storm.
Tata played in the series throughout its 10 seasons.
After Beverly Hills 90210, Tata played in another series, and there, according to his daughter, "his health deteriorated."
In 2018, Tata was diagnosed with Alzheimer's and his daughter raised funds online to help with his treatment.
"Nat was a loving father figure to the students of Beverly High," the daughter wrote.
"In real life, my dad Joey was a wonderful, kind and honest father."
